Class
[n] education imparted in a series of lessons or class meetings; "he took a course in basket weaving"; "flirting is not unknown in college classes"
[n] (informal) elegance in dress or behavior; "she has a lot of class"
[n] a collection of things sharing a common attribute; "there are two classes of detergents"
[n] people having the same social or economic status; "the working class"; "an emerging professional class"
[n]
[n] a body of students who are taught together; "early morning classes are always sleepy"
[n] a body of students who graduate together; "the class of '97"; "she was in my year at Hoehandle High"
[n] a league ranked by quality; "he played baseball in class D for two years"; "Princeton is in the NCAA Division 1-AA"
[v] arrange or order by classes or categories; "How would you classify these pottery shards--are they prehistoric?"
